Fun Fact

Face mites: Almost every adult human has microscopic, eight-legged Demodex mites living in their eyelash and nose hair follicles.

Glossary
microbiome (noun)
The community of microorganisms, including bacteria, fungi, and viruses, that inhabit a particular environment. Human skin hosts roughly one million bacteria per square centimeter to protect the body from external pathogens.
